Your phone communicates with the telephone network in two ways:
Changing from Tone to Pulse Dialing
tone dialing or pulse dialing. Most telephone companies use tone
dialing. If your phone company uses pulse dialing, you will need to
change your phone's dial mode.
1.
From the handset, open the menu and select Global Setup. (See
page 6 for details on using the menu.)
2.
Select Dial Mode, then select Pulse. The phone sounds a
confirmation tone.
If you use pulse dialing and you need to send DTMF tones during a call
(if you're using an automated response system, for example), press
to temporarily switch to tone dialing. When the call ends, the phone
automatically returns to pulse dialing mode.
